Veikåker Farm is a delightful farmers' market in Noresund, Norway, offering visitors a taste of local produce, artisan goods, and a glimpse into rural Norwegian life. This vibrant market is perfect for food enthusiasts and those looking to connect with the region's agricultural heritage.

Car
If you're driving from the center of Noresund, head southwest on Rv7 towards Geithus. Continue for about 5 kilometers until you reach the turnoff for Veikåker. Turn left onto Veikåkervegen, and follow the road for approximately 1 kilometer. You will see signs for Veikåker Farm as you approach the location, which is situated at 3536 Noresund.
Public Transportation
Start at Noresund bus station. Take the bus towards Geithus (check the local bus schedule for times). After about a 10-minute ride, get off at the stop named 'Veikåker.' From the bus stop, it's about a 1-kilometer walk to Veikåker Farm. Follow the signs that direct you to the farm along Veikåkervegen.
Taxi
If you prefer a quicker option, you can call a local taxi service from Noresund to take you directly to Veikåker Farm. The taxi ride should take around 10 minutes and costs approximately 150-200 NOK, depending on the time of day.
